BREAKING: Chicago Cubs DECLINE Shota Imanaga’s Contract Option!
The first piece of breaking off season news has dropped the Chicago Cubs predictably uh declined Shota Imanaga’s three-year option and then Shota declined his one-year player option leaving the only decision now to be made uh for the Cubs. Will they offer Shota that qualifying offer that one-year qualifying offer at around $22 million? Um this was all predicted on our show. Matt just did a spectacular job breaking this down last week. So, no surprises here. Um, you know, wi with the way SHO ended the season, you know, a three-year 57 million dollar commitment.
